Transaction 358415fe1aedee91d7457a2b1dc4b77d617691019e6427ca887d285db66aa049
1 Input
1 Output
-
358415fe1aedee91d7457a2b1dc4b77d617691019e6427ca887d285db66aa049:0
- value
- 1026158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5502941af32e83ee82cc7402e436e4f123db2fe OP_EQUAL
- address
- 3JDiFxdgX43YZp3WF5hUUkiehCRnrAmPvf